Animal Crossing: New Horizons player and Reddit user Nibnnern who is clearly a fan of Wednesday, has recreated the Nevermore Academy dorm room that the titular character shares at her school. This specific room was brought to life by the talented gamer in the expansion to the main game, Happy Home Paradise. It features many design elements fans remember from the Netflix series, such as the iconic split design stained-glass window and Wednesday's scorpion Nero. The gamer replied to questions about just how the window was created, stating they used some Photoshop magic after the room was initially designed to get it just right. Wednesday made its debut on Netflix late last month. It follows Wednesday Addams of The Addams Family navigating a new school called Nevermore Academy and helping to solve a local murder mystery using her psychic abilities. The show gained quite a fanbase, mostly for Jenny Ortega's performance as Wednesday. It's no surprise why Nibnnern would want to bring it to life in-game.
